Conference Volunteers

Conferences committees plan the operations and technical content for all ITSS sponsored conferences held in various locations around the world. Use your experience and knowledge in one of these volunteer leadership roles:

Organization (General Chair)
Proposals for hosting IEEE ITSC and IEEE IV must be submitted to the ITSS Conferences Standing Committee several years in advance. Proposals for other conferences and workshops are to be submitted, and typically require a lead time of 1-2 years.

Program (Program Chair, Tutorials Chair, Workshops Chair, Panels Chairs)
These positions are appointed by the General Chair, and help create a well-balanced, high-quality program through a rigorous selection and review process. Inquiries for these positions should be sent to appropriate member(s) of the conference organizing committee.

Operations (Finance Chair, Webmaster, Publicity Chair, Patronage Chair, Publications Chair, Local Arrangements Chair, Exhibits Chair)
These positions are appointed by the General Chair and support the conference in various non-program roles. Inquiries for these positions should be sent to appropriate member(s) of the conference organizing committee.

Publications Editors

ITSS needs enthusiastic editors for its prestigious peer-reviewed journals and magazines. Our volunteers have performed quality reviews for technical periodicals, demonstrated solid technical accomplishments, and have a reputation for high ethical standards and reliability.

Volunteer editors must commit to reviewing at least three manuscripts per year in a timely fashion and have the ability to make firm and fair decisions.

We look for volunteers with the following qualifications: subject matter expertise, editing experience, and technical program committee experience. Applications must submit references and representative papers.

The decision to appoint an editor rests with the Editor-in-Chief of the journal/magazine.

Technical Committees

Our Technical Committees define and implement the technical directions of the Society. As a fundamental element of the Society all members are invited – and encouraged – to participate in one or more of its Technical Committees. These committees – networks of professionals with common interests in transportation– usually meet twice a year at major conferences. Throughout the year, these committees also play a major role in determining which events (conferences, workshops, etc.) are technically co-sponsored by ITSS.

Those interested in serving on a Technical Committee should contact the committee chair directly.
